DESCRIPTION (Verbatim from the Applicant): We have developed and characterized
an in vitro culture system that facilitates the chondrogenic differentiation of
mammalian mesenchymal progenitor cells. We now propose to use the system to
explore the stage of chondrogenesis involving progression from condensation to
expression of cartilage extracellular matrix molecules. Recent evidence
suggests a role for the MAP kinase pathways in controlling progression.
Furthermore, the effects of p38 MAPK are similar to those seen with
Wnt/beta-catenin signaling during chondrogenesis. Wnt pathways may be linked to
the MAP kinases, and these combine to regulate progression. Wnts are a family
of secreted proteins that appear to have important roles in development. Wnt
involvement in chondrogenesis has been implied but it is unclear which Wnts are
important. Modulation of Wnt action by Frzbs, the Wnt binding proteins, may be
another level of control for chondrogenic progression. The overall hypothesis
is that a specific, coordinated and temporal regulation of condensation-related
proteins is necessary for progression from condensation to matrix production
during chondrogenesis. The Specific Aims to test this hypothesis are: (1) to
characterize ERK 1/2 and p38 MAPK signaling during progression; (2) to
characterize the Wnt pathways that operate during progression; and (3) to
determine the role of Frzb, the Wnt binding protein expressed during
chondrogenesis. This work will further our understanding of chondrogenic
differentiation from progenitor cells. This may be of benefit for designing new
therapeutic strategies for cartilage-related problems.
